Here's what was posted on the Forum of Doom website;
Big Boris wrote:Stand by for pics of a new football model very soon. I was hitting a 'sculptor's block' with finishing some ofhte others on my desk so to cheer myself up I've done an ogre. I'm just trying to decide how best to work in another figure to the model, more details later.

Chris (my apprentice) is currently having a bash at some rules for Morican Deathball, a popular game in the kingdom of Morica, which is ruled by Dark Duke Henry the Red. He enjoys pitting teams of slaves prisoners and gladiators against those of his neighbouring Dark lords and even his favoured lieutenants, all in the name of Baal, the netherlord and patron of that particular kingdom. The teams objectives are to place the heads/inflated organs of sacrifical victims into a stone goal, carved into the mouth of Baal himself, whilst at the same time killing or maiming as many of the opposing Dark Lord's fighters as possible with only bare hands or 'small' weapons such as katars and spiked armour.

It's going to be a very simple 'bash' game revolving around the use of heroquest-style dice (I might get some made, with skulls etc on instead of numbers) and half a dozen players on each side at any one time. Perhaps if it's popular we can do more complicated stuff like campaign rules and experience, in the meantime it's aimed to be a beer game...and yes, there will be more figures coming for it once it's written, i intend to do ones for all the adventurers, for a start, a new boris and especially a new minotaur and troll at some point. maybe even demons...!

Here's the Deathball Write Up:

Deathball is a popular gladiatorial pit-fighting variant that takes place in the Kingdom of Morica, ruled by Dark Duke Henry the Red. Teams of Prisoners, Slaves and monstrous creatures are pitted against each other with only the minimum of weapons to rely upon. Some sort of ball , magical item or even a sacrificial victim is placed in the arena and the two teams must fight each other to place the ball/whatever into a stone altar carved into the face and gaping maw of the Dark Duke's patron Fallen One. The more blood that is spilt and sacrifices placed upon the altar, the more rewards the winning team's master will receive. Any surviving combatants may even one day earn their freedom and the right to serve the Dark Duke as one of his Lieutenants.
